Accountant
$6,500 per month
Hi everyone, I’m Jane, and I work as an accountant which means I spend a lot of my time keeping track of money, and I want to share a bit about how I do it. Each month I sit down with my budget planner and list out everything I need to pay for, like rent, groceries, and travel, but I also make sure to include a little for fun stuff like going out with friends or treating myself. I keep a small emergency fund just in case, plan my meals so I don’t waste food or money, and try to save a bit each month toward a goal like buying my own home one day. The key is to find a balance, tracking your money carefully while still leaving room to enjoy life so you can feel in control and confident about your choices.
